Funding

 

Home students should be eligible for a £1260 grant and a further £1575 means tested grant.

 

Fees for 2008-9 will be £3145.  You can apply for a Tuition Fee Loan to cover your fees.  For trainees on a full means tested grant, CPTT will pay an additional bursary of £310.  You need to contact the Student Support office of your Local Authority to apply for the grant and a Tuition Fee Loan, if you wish to take one.

 

The TDA £4000.00 training bursary is paid in instalments from mid October to June.  You will not be expected to repay this bursary.  You do not have to apply for this funding but will receive it via CPTT once you have commenced the course.

 

You may also be eligible for a Student Loan (please contact the Student Loans Company).
